CVSS:3.1/AV:A/AC:L/PR:L/UI:N/S:U/C:H/I:H/A:H

Multiple cross-site request forgery (CSRF) vulnerabilities in D-Link DIR-600 router (rev. Bx) with firmware before 2.17b02 allow remote attackers to hijack the authentication of administrators for requests that (1) create an administrator account or (2) enable remote management via a crafted configuration module to hedwig.cgi, (3) activate new configuration settings via a SETCFG,SAVE,ACTIVATE action to pigwidgeon.cgi, or (4) send a ping via a ping action to diagnostic.php.

    Field note · TruePositive EditorialCurated

    D-Link DIR-600 Router Cross-Site Request Forgery (CSRF) Vulnerability — D-Link DIR-600 routers contain a cross-site request forgery (CSRF) vulnerability that allows an attacker to change router configurations by hijacking an existing administrator session. Listed in the CISA KEV catalog (added 2024-05-16) — confirmed exploited in the wild, not theoretical. FIRST EPSS puts the chance of exploitation in the next 30 days at ~47%. Treat it as real and prioritize remediation over triage.

    Remediation · TruePositive EditorialCurated

    Required action for D-Link DIR-600 Router: This vulnerability affects legacy D-Link products. All associated hardware revisions have reached their end-of-life (EOL) or end-of-service (EOS) life cycle and should be retired and replaced per vendor instructions. CISA set a federal remediation due date of 2024-06-06. After patching, verify the vulnerable path is no longer reachable before closing the finding.
